CVE-2026-11463 USCiLab CVE debrief
A vulnerability was determined in USCiLab Cereal up to 1.3.2. Affected is an unknown function of the component Shared Pointer Handler. Executing a manipulation can lead to type confusion. The attack can be launched remotely. The exploit has been publicly disclosed and may be utilized.

Technical summary
The vulnerability affects the Shared Pointer Handler component of USCiLab Cereal up to 1.3.2, leading to type confusion via manipulation. The attack can be launched remotely.
